Consulting Engineer - Reliability & Failure Investigation Matrix Engineering Consultants - 4.0 Eden Prairie, MN Job Details Full-time $110,000 - $145,000 a year 1 day ago Benefits Health savings account Paid holidays Disability insurance Health insurance Dental insurance 401(k) Flexible spending account Paid time off Employee assistance program Vision insurance Bereavement leave Life insurance Qualifications Incident investigation techniques for hazard identification Defect resolution root cause analysis Technical report writing Bachelor's degree in engineering Consulting firm experience Full Job Description Matrix Engineering Consultants (www.matrixengrng.com) (https://www.matrixengrg.com/about/) is an engineering consulting firm focused on solving complex, real-world technical challenges for companies that design and build demanding products and systems. We partner directly with OEMs and industrial innovators across off-highway equipment, specialty machinery, and renewable energy to diagnose difficult engineering problems, improve product reliability, and deliver practical solutions that perform in the field. Unlike traditional consulting firms that stop at analysis, Matrix works through implementation—helping clients move from insight to actionable results within real products. Matrix operates with the agility of a focused consulting firm while being supported by The RFA Group, providing a strong operational foundation, access to additional technical resources, and long-term stability. Position Summary In this position, the candidate will lead the Failure Investigation and Reliability consulting efforts of the company with the responsibility for developing and growing a focused service area. This role is responsible for helping clients understand complex field failures, determine likely root causes, and develop practical corrective actions that can be applied in the field and in future production and/or processes. This position offers a unique opportunity to build and lead a service line within a growing consulting firm. Success in this role requires strong technical judgment, the ability to lead investigations with incomplete information, and a proactive approach to developing client relationships and new opportunities. The Consulting Engineer will play a central role in shaping how Matrix delivers failure investigation and reliability services, while also contributing to long-term client relationships. Key Responsibilities Failure Investigation & Engineering Analysis Develop structured investigation plans, defining scope, evidence requirements, and deliverables Perform and review engineering analysis of failures in conjunction with other Matrix personnel in areas that may include but not limited to reliability, structural evaluation, bolted joint analysis, and load path assessment Apply root cause analysis (RCA) methodologies to determine likely failure mechanisms Client Leadership & Technical Consulting Serve as the primary technical lead for client-facing investigations Build trust with OEMs, operators, and other stakeholders during critical field failure events Facilitate collaborative problem-solving across multiple parties Translate investigation results into clear, actionable recommendations Service Development & Business Growth Lead the development and growth of Matrix's failure investigation and reliability service offering Establish investigation methods, reporting approaches, and service delivery standards Develop client relationships and proactively identify new opportunities Convert initial investigation work into broader engineering engagements and long-term partnerships Technical Leadership & Mentorship Mentor engineers in field investigation, analytical thinking, and client communication Support development of repeatable tools, methods, and internal capabilities Contribute to training, technical content, and knowledge sharing Professional Development & Industry Engagement Maintain professional licensure and industry involvement Contribute to technical publications, presentations, or industry-facing content Support Matrix's visibility in reliability and failure investigation Minimum Qualifications Bachelor degree in Mechanical, Systems, or Structural Engineering (or closely related field) 10+ years of engineering experience in consulting, analysis, reliability, or related technical leadership roles Professional Engineer (PE) or Structural Engineer (SE) license required Demonstrated expertise in engineering analysis, problem solving, and client-facing work Experience leading or supporting failure investigations, root cause analysis, or corrective action development Strong written and verbal communication skills, including technical reporting and presentations Ability to lead work with incomplete information and develop practical solutions Willingness to travel for client work, including field investigations and site visits Differentiating Qualifications Background in finite element analysis, fatigue analysis, or structural analysis Experience in a particular field such as renewable energy, off-highway equipment, or industrial systems Familiarity with formal RCA methodologies or standards Experience working with testing laboratories or external technical partners Demonstrated ability to mentor engineers and build technical capability Industry involvement, publications, or technical presentations Work Environment Full-time role based on a mix of office, client site, and field work Travel required for investigations, client meetings, and industry engagement Work includes time-sensitive response to field failures and coordination with multiple stakeholders Exposure to industrial, construction, renewable energy, and outdoor field environments may be required Visa sponsorship is NOT available for this position.
